The Keppelner Stein is a glacial erratic situated in Keppeln near Uedem, Nordrhein-Westfalen, Germany.
They found this erratic block on 5/7/1934 on a hill near the border to Uedem. It weighs 3,220 kg.
The age of this block is over 1 billion years and it is 1,6 m high, 1,35 m broad and the breadth is 3,70 m.
